Web5 mei 2024 · The New York City Department of Finance will issue a check to the person who deposited the bail approximately 8 weeks after the bail is exonerated. If your bail has not been returned after 8 weeks, you can contact the Department of Finance at 212-908-7619 or get more information on their website. You should have your bail receipt available when ...
